WebFeb 27, 2024 · Anaplasma ovis is a gram-negative, tick-borne obligate intraerythrocytic pathogen, which causes ovine anaplasmosis in small ruminants worldwide. VirB10 of A. ovis is an integral component of the Type IV Secretion System (T4SS). WebBabesiosis is a zoonosis caused by tick-transmitted intraerythrocytic protozoa of the Phylum Apicomplexa. WebMay 26, 2016 · Anaplasma marginale is an obligate intracellular pathogen from the phylum Proteobacteria, class alpha Proteobacteria, order Rickettsiales, and family Anaplasmataceae.Anaplasma marginale is known as an intraerythrocytic pathogen that causes moderate to severe hemolytic anemia, jaundice and hemoglobinuria without …

It is … how to make a big pillowWebApr 6, 2024 · During intraerythrocytic growth, P. falciparum blood-stage parasites digest hemoglobin from host red blood cells (RBCs) [1]. This subjects the parasite to a highly oxidative environment, rich in iron and heme (see Glossary), that causes elevated levels of oxidative stress [2].
